Administrator information sessions
If you've recently been appointed as an administrator and have questions about your role, come to one of our free information sessions held throughout the year.

What sessions cover
The sessions are designed to help administrators understand their role and responsibilities. We cannot discuss individual cases or give legal advice.
Topics covered include:
- responsibilities of an administrator
- understanding your VCAT order
- what to do if a bank, utility provider or other organisation won't recognise your authority to act
- reporting requirements
- preparing a Financial Statement and Plan (FSP)
- lodging an Account by Administrator (ABA)
- changes in circumstances
- fees, gifts and loans
- acting jointly and severally with other administrators.
Each session allows time for questions and answers.
